A moral with sufficient clearness
deickemeyer21 September 2019
A drama pointing a moral with sufficient clearness. Having stolen the affections of a man who rightfully belonged to another, a woman pays the penalty in later years by sacrificing legitimate love. Sympathy is aroused for the main figures in the little tragedy played by Gretchen Hartman, Herbert Barrington and Robert Nolan. At times the simple pathos is overdone. - The Moving Picture World, February 27, 1915
